Jurnal Mahasiswa Entrepreneurship (JME) Fakultas Ekonomi dan Bisnis Universitas Abdurachman Saleh Situbondo adalah jurnal yang ditulis oleh mahasiswa FEB UNARS sebagai jembatan antara ilmu dan praktek manajemen. JME mempublikasikan artikel baik berupa telaah pustaka maupun hasil penelitian empiris. JME menerima naskah dari berbagai bidang atau disiplin ilmu, seperti Keuangan, Manajemen Strategi, Pemasaran , Operasional dan Kewirausahaan . Kriteria utama untuk dapat diterima di JME adalah kemampuan untuk memberikan sumbangsih bagi perkembangan ilmu ekonomi khususnya manajemen. JME menerima kiriman naskah/artikel dalam bahasa Indonesia atau Inggris dan harus dinyatakan bahwa naskah yang dikirim tersebut, tidak dikirim atau belum pernah dipublikasikan dalam jurnal lainnya. Keputusan tentang pemuatan artikel dalam JME diambil melalui proses blind review oleh Dewan Redaksi dengan mempertimbangkan antara lain : orisinilitas, aktualitas serta signifikansi kontribusi artikel terhadap pengembangan ilmu pengetahuan maupun praktik dalam dunia nyata. Dewan redaksi akan memberikan telaah konstrutif dan jika dipandang perlu, menyampaikan hasil evaluasi kepada penulis artikel untuk ditanggapi dan didiskusikan. Untuk revisi kecil (minor revision), naskah yang telah diperbaiki bisa langsung mendapat persetujuan untuk dimuat. Artikel yang tidak memenuhi kriteria yang ditetapkan akan dikembalikan.

Abstract

The development of Micro, Small and Medium Enterprises (MSMEs) in Indonesia has experienced a significant increase because it is one of the activities that can be used as a means of livelihood that can create jobs both directly and indirectly for the community. This MSME is very helpful for individual micro entrepreneurs because it has proven to be able to overcome the economic crisis that has hit Indonesia. Various efforts by the government have been made to increase the development of MSMEs. The purpose of this research is to find out how the marketing strategy carried out by MSME Anya Shop increases sales. The type of research is qualitative with SWOT analysis. Data collection methods are interviews, documentation and observation. The results of this research show that the strategic analysis carried out has been effective and the SWOT strategy has been implemented to increase sales at Anya Shop MSMEs, namely by adding sales products, attractive product forms, adding human resources, using social media and maintaining product quality.

Abstract

The smartphone market in Jember Regency has experienced rapid growth in recent years. Xiaomi, as one of the leading smartphone brands, has a big opportunity to increase its sales in this region. This research aims to analyze effective digital marketing strategies to increase sales of Xiaomi products in Jember Regency. This research uses qualitative methods with a case study on Xiaomi. Data was collected through interviews with key informants, observation and document analysis. The aim of this research is to determine the effectiveness of Xiaomi's marketing strategy in Jember Regency in increasing sales. The research results show that effective digital marketing strategies to increase sales of Xiaomi products in Jember Regency include social media optimization, influencer marketing, digital advertising, content marketing, e-commerce. This research shows that an effective digital marketing strategy can help Xiaomi increase its sales in Jember Regency. Implementing appropriate and measurable strategies can help Xiaomi achieve its market target in this region.

Abstract

The hotel industry is a service industry that offers room service, food and beverage providers and other services to the general public which are managed commercially. The research entitled "Service Marketing Strategy at the Rosali Hotel Situbondo" aims to analyze the marketing strategy carried out by the Rosali Hotel Situbondo. The service marketing strategy analysis used in this research is the marketing mix or 7P which consists of Product, Price, Place, Promotion, People, Physical Evidence, Process. The type of research used is qualitative research with descriptive methods where the data used is secondary data, namely literature studies. The results of this research show that the product is a room with various types and facilities. In Price, prices are determined based on the facilities that consumers will get. For promotion, use advertising promotions, personal sales, public relations and sales promotions. For location, Hotel Rosali is in a strategic location. Next process, Hotel Rosali starts with the marketing role and all marketing results processes reported by the marketing manager. And the last one is physical evidence, Hotel Rosali has a sturdy and distinctive building.

Abstract

Fishermen are people who actively work in fishing operations. In its operation, it is necessary to prioritize fulfilling the satisfaction of fishing communities who use TPI through good facilities andservices. Based on this, the research objectives are (1) What are the characteristics of fishermen in TPI, Puger District, Jember Regency. (2) What is the level of satisfaction of fishermen with TPI services in Puger District, Jember Regency. The research uses analytical descriptive analysis methods. The sample was determined using the quota sampling method, a total of 50 people, consisting of 25 ABK fishermen and 25 non-ABK fishermen. The data was analyzed to determine the level of user satisfaction on a scale of number 1 as the lowest value and number 5. The results of the study showed that: (1) the characteristics of fishermen with crew members at TPI Puger were an average age of 34.24 years and non-ABK fishermen aged 32.8 years were classified as productive workers. . The formal education level of fishermen with crew members has an average of 7.8, equivalent to junior high school, and non-ABK fishermen have an average of 7.32, equivalent to junior high school. The average sea experience of fishermen with crew members is 16.64 years, while the sea experience of non-ABK fishermen is 14.84 years, so it can be said that they are very experienced and already know what to do when going to sea. (2) the level of satisfaction of fishermen with crew members is 2.20 and non-ABK fishermen is 2.12. It can be concluded that overall fishermen with crew members and non-ABK fishermen are dissatisfied with TPI's services because the score is in the dissatisfied category.

Abstract

Food and beverage companies listed on the Indonesia Stock Exchange are one of the manufacturing industries that continue to experience growth, mainly because food and beverages are basic human needs. This industry is important in meeting consumer needs and contributing to economic growth. This study aims to analyze the effect of Liquidity, Profitability, and Solvency ratios on Company Value with Stock Price as an intervening variable. The Liquidity ratio is measured by the Current Ratio (CR), the Profitability ratio is measured by the Return on Assets (ROA), and the Solvency ratio is measured by the Debt to Equity Ratio (DER). The company value is measured by the Price to Book Value (PBV). At the same time, the Stock Price is used as an intervening variable to see how much the relationship between these financial ratios affects the Company Value. The method used in this study is a quantitative method with a descriptive approach. The research sample consists of nine companies engaged in the food and beverage sector listed on the IDX and meets the criteria determined by the sampling technique, namely purposive sampling. The data used is secondary data obtained from the company’s annual financial reports published on the Indonesia Stock Exchange website. The data analysis technique used is Structural Equation Modeling (SEM) with the help of the Smart PLS application. The results of the direct influence hypothesis test using the Smart PLS application show that Liquidity, Profitability, and Solvency have no significant effect on Stock Price. Liquidity and Solvency have no significant effect on Company Value. Yet, Profitability has a significant effect on Company Value. The indirect influence hypothesis test results show that Liquidity, Profitability, and Solvency on Company Value through Stock Price have no significant effect.

Abstract

UMKM D’pore Meme has an important role in developing work processes, encouraging innovation and providing comprehensive contributions to economic growth. The purpose of this study was to determine the effect of the Brand Image, Product Quality, and Service Quality on purchasing decisions through Consumer Satisfaction as a moderating variable at UMKM D’pore Meme in Situbondo. The population in this study was consumers of UMKM D’pore meme in Situbondo. The sampling technique was determined by purposive sampling. The data analysis and hypothesis testing in this study used the Smart PLS 3.0 application. The results of the direct influence hypothesis test show that the Brand image strengthens the relationship significantly positive to Purchase Decisions, the Product Quality strengthens the relationship significantly positive to Purchase Decisions, the Service Quality weakens the relationship positively to Purchase Decisions, and the Consumer Satisfaction weakens the relationship negatively to the role of Service Quality in increasing Purchase Decisions.
